Output e942773cc3076d1eec816b215146901ca774ee5aad8d8d71df3c820c68536256:38

value
1094422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7642bfadafa96b5e576b0d5954b9d85bb91d558 OP_EQUAL
address
3NnW1v2Nx8GR6L4rBZQrNMkHF9LeAQ8wqK
transaction
e942773cc3076d1eec816b215146901ca774ee5aad8d8d71df3c820c68536256